Publications

Published journal papers, projects reports, concept papers, and customer presentations.

Authored papers jointly with the Commanding General and made briefings to Four Star Generals.

 

Some Natural Computing Concepts and Their Impact on Software Devlopment.

 

Toward the Development of a Scheme for Computer Representation of Graphs for Use in Natural Computing.

 

Toward the Development of a Scheme for Computer Representation of Tables for Use in Natural Computing

 

Some Natural Computing Concepts and Their Impact on Software Development, ARL Technical Report (awaiting copyright permissions from publishers of material in Report)

 

Analysis of Practical Graphs Toward Developing a Theory of Computer Representation of Graphs in Natural Computing, ARL Technical Report (awaiting copyright permissions from publishers of material in Report)

 



Analysis of Tables Toward Developing a Theory of Computer Representation of Tables in Natural Computing, ARL Technical Report (awaiting copyright permissions from publishers of material in Report)

 

Maslow’s Hierarchy of Needs can Guide Technology Planning for Economic Development (in editing)

 



Considerations in Organizing, Managing, and Conducting Research and Development (in editing)

 



“The Application of Morphological Analysis to Discovering New forms of Business,” Entrepreneurship, Innovation, and Change, Vol. 5, No. 3, 1996, pp 203-216.

 

“Machine Intelligence Technologies in Army Logistics,” with Brigadier General Malcolm R. O’Neill, Army Research, Development & Acquisition (RDA) Bulletin, March-April 1990, pp 7-11.

 

“Artificial Intelligence Aids Logisticians,” with Brigadier General Malcolm R. O’Neill, Army Logistician, Professional bulletin of United States Army Logistics, July-August 1990, pp 37-40.

 

The Influence of Manufacturing Process Automation and Controls on Natural Gas Fired Industrial Technologies, with V. Kothari, J. Holmes, and C. Crum, Prepared for Gas Research Institute, Chicago, IL, May 1989.

 

“HARVEST --- An Expert System,” Paper Presented at the American Society of Mechanical Engineers, (ASME) Computers in Mechanical Engineering Conference, Boston, MA, August 4-5, 1985.

 

“Development of a Stacking Algorithm for Gas Turbine Rotor Reassembly,” with R. Brunner, et. al., MTI Paper No. P253, August, 1985.

 

“Mathematical Techniques for Gas Turbine Rotor Stacking Problem,” Lecture presented at the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ute (RPI) Industrial Applications of Mathematics Workshop, May, 1985.

 

“Geopressured --- Geothermal: A Multi-Energy Source,” with H.M. Liebowitz and J M Oliver, Proceedings of the Fifth Conference on Geopressured --- Geothermal Energy, October 13-15, 1981, Baton Rouge, LA, pp 37-41.

 

“An Optimization Technique for Cogeneration System Simulation,” ASME Paper No. 80-Pet-26, Presented at the Energy technology Conference and Exhibition, New Orleans, LA, February, 1980.

 

An Assessment of Fuel Cell On-site Integrated Energy Systems,” with R Wakefield, et. al., National Fuel Cells Seminar, San Diego, CA, June, 1980.

 

“Geometrical Characteristics of Wankel Engine Combustion Chamber,” ASME DGP Division, Energy Technology Conference and Exhibition, ASME Paper No. 80-DGP-17.

 

“Contact Problems in Wire Ropes,” with W. Y. Yuen, ASME Paper No. 79-DE-2.

 

“Some Geometrical Characteristics of Wires in Wire Ropes and Cables,” Proceedings of the 49th Annual Convention of Wire Association International, Toronto, Canada, October, 1979, pp 241-252.

 

“Application of Fuel Cells to Dual Energy Use Systems,” with J Orlando, et al, National fuel cells Seminar, 1978, San Francisco, CA.

 

“A Method of Determining the Geometry of Noncircular Strands,” Wire Journal, International Wire Association, USA February 1978.

 

“Geometrical Characteristics of Wires in Wire Ropes,” Ninth South East Conference on Theoretical and Applied Mechanics (SECTAM), Nashville, TN, May, 1978, pp 519-541.

 

“Orientation of Engineers for World Development,” Paper presented at the Annual Conference of the American Society of Engineering Education, Knoxville, TN, June 14-17, 1976, Event (Paper) No. 1675.

 

“An Analysis of Vane in Rotor Pump,” Journal of Basic Engineering, Transactions of the ASME, December 1971, pp 505-517.

 

“Fluidics,” with K Chitrabhanu, Journal of the Institution of Engineers (India), IDGE, Vol. 50, May, 1970, pp 114-121.

 

“Computer Model for Prediction of the Combustion Chamber Geometrical Characteristics,” with J K Subramaniam, ASME Winter Annual Meeting, 1969, Paper No. 69-WA/DGP-6.

 

“An Investigation of a Surge Cycle,” ASME Winter Annual Meeting, 1969, Paper No. 69-WA/DGP-7.

 

“Stroboscope Methods for Flame Propagation Studies,” with J K Subramaniam, Journal of the Institution of Engineers (India), March 1969, ME 4.

 

“An Iterative Quasi-Steady Method for Predicting a Rocket Performance,” Seminar on Rocket Technology, Ranchi, India, October, 1967.

 

“Heat Transfer in an Internal Combustion Engine,” with M. Lahiri, Journal of the Institution of Engineers (India), Vol. XLIV, No. 5 Pt ME 3, January, 1964.

 

“Cold Starting of I C Engines at High Altitudes,” with J C Miles, Seminar on Problems of IC Engines at High Altitudes, New Delhi, March, 1964.

 

“Supercharging Possibilities,” with J C Miles, Seminar on Problems of IC Engines at High Altitudes, New Delhi, March, 1964.

 

“Combustion in a Spark Ignition Engine,” with A Agarwal, Journal of the Institution of Engineers (India), Vol XLIV, No. 1, Pt ME 4, September, 1963.

 

“Low Cost Windmills,” with J C Miles, Proceedings of the Seminar on Aeronautical Sciences, November, 1961, Bangalore, India, pp 291-299.

 

“The Efficiency of Cooking,” Udyoga, Indian Institute of Technology, Kharagpur, India.



 

Reports:

 

“Implications of Industrial Automation for Natural Gas Markets,” EEA Report to Gas Research Institute, with V. Kothari, B. Minsker, and J. Holmes, April, 1989.

 

“Natural Language Interface,” with Janet Austin, et al, Martin Marietta Data Systems Technical Report, December, 1985.

 

“Stacking Algorithm Development,” MTI Report on Wright Patterson Air Force Base Contract, 1985.

 

“Development of an Expert System for Gas Turbine Rotor Diagnostics,” MTI Report on Wright Patterson Air Force Base Contract, 1985.

 

“Hold Down Bolt Integrity Testing by Frequency Analysis,” MTI Report 83TR46, July 1983.

 

“Development of Non-Destructive Evaluation Methods (NDE) to Test Tank Tread Pins,” MTI Report 83TR40, June 1983.

 

“Particle Size Determination by a Dynamic Method,” MTI Report, 83TR47, July, 1983.

 

“Development of Thin and Thick Film Processes for Capacitance Probe Manufacture,” MTI Report, 1983.

 

“Organic Rankine Cycle Study,” Report Prepared for Nippon Kokan K.K., Tokyo, Japan, Project No. 024231602, MTI Report No. MTI 82TR16, March, 1982.

 

“Cogeneration Energy Technology Characterization,” Prepared for Science Applications Inc., La Jolla, CA, Under Contract to Gas Research Institute, Chicago, IL, November, 1981, MTI Report No. MTI 81TR61.

 

“Cogeneration Energy System Assessment,” with C Cummings, et al, Gas Research Institute, Chicago, IL, Report No. GRI-81/003-1, January, 1981.

 

“Regional Electric Utility Fuel Use Tables for Scarce Fuel Displacement Calculations,” with Vis Tekumalla, et. al., for US DOE, ERA, Contract EB-78-C-01-6681, February, 1981.

 

“Study of Fuel Cell On-site Integrated Energy Systems in Residential Commercial Applications,” with R. A. Wakefield, et. al., for NASA, Report No., DOE/NASA/0089-80/1 and NASA Cr-165144, October 1980.

 

“Coal-Using Integrated Community Energy Systems,” with P. Nanda, et. al., Mathtech Report to the US Department of Energy, April, 1978- December, 1979.

 

“An Analysis of the Application of Fuel Cells in Dual Energy Use Systems,” with R. A. Wakefield, et. al., EPRI Report EM 981, December, 1978.

 

“Industrial Applications Study,” with H. L. Brown, et. al., Final Report, ERDA Contract No. E (II-I) 2862, January, 1977, Drexel University, Philadelphia, (in Five Volumes), NTIS Cons/2862, 1 to 5.
